Turns out that the maker of some of the most desirable cars in the world, is also the “Top Employer” in Italy. Automobili Lamborghini, for the second year in a row, has obtained the prestigious Top Employer Italy 2015 Certification. An honor bestowed each year by the Top Employers Institute on companies with excellent workplace environments and advanced policies in Human Resource management.

The Top Employer certification program is a process lasting about a year, during which companies with at least 250 employees at national level or 2500 employees at international level are vetted. Certification is granted only after a structured investigation and verification procedure in which nine criteria are considered, including salary policies, working conditions and benefits, training and professional growth, career opportunities and corporate culture. Only companies that attain the very high scores required by certification are recognized as Top Employers.

Automobili Lamborghini President and CEO Stephan Winkelmann commented, “Our success is the result of the hard work and dedication of the women and men who work for us. With their professionalism and passion, they contribute every day to achieving the most ambitious business objectives. Continuous investment in our people and their professional development are key elements in becoming an increasingly attractive employer and achieving high standards of quality and excellence.

Umberto Tossini, Human Resources and Organization Manager at Automobili Lamborghini, added, “Our vision of Corporate Responsibility is based on the sustainable development of the economy, society and the environment, and it guides us in advancing a method of management centered on people. In this regard we have developed a number of important projects, such as the DESI program, which aims to combine scholastic education with in-house vocational training, but also a comprehensive People Care program centered around training, individuals, well-being and the environment.”

At present, Lamborghini has 1175 employees at its historic Sant’Agata Bolognese headquarters. 2014 was an extraordinary year, with the hiring of 192 highly qualified technicians and specialists. Over the last four years, nearly 500 new permanent employees have been hired.

DESI Project

Through the “Dual Education System Italy” (DESI) project, Automobili Lamborghini has introduced, along with Ducati, an innovative educational program in Italy. The objective is to provide young people with new prospects for professional and personal growth, especially in the areas most impacted by unemployment due to the lack of effective technical and educational tools for work placement. Drawing on the dual model, school education is combined with practical in-house training. From 2014 to 2016, a total of 48 students at the Aldini Valeriani and Belluzzi Fioravanti schools in Bologna and at Lamborghini and Ducati are following a dual training course to develop the skills needed to obtain the secondary school diploma and qualifications for entering the job market.

Under this project, carried out in partnership with the Volkswagen Employees’ Foundation, the Audi Group, the Scholastic Department of the Italian Ministry of Education, University and Research, and the Emilia-Romagna Region’s Department of Education, Vocational Training, University, Research and Employment, the students will begin their in-house training activities on March 16th. The program is also aimed for socially disadvantaged young men and women.

Innovative People Care policies

The focus on people is manifested in the promotion of a corporate culture based on responsibility and respect, on skills and on the orientation towards the future, with the aim of creating value by recognizing the professional identity of each individual. The constant attention to employees and their families is reflected in numerous activities and initiatives aimed at constantly improving well-being both in and outside the workplace, which translate into real benefits for those who work at Lamborghini. These include health insurance; free check-ups and vaccinations; mobility facilities; the Maternity&Paternity Kit for employees expecting a child; free access to sports facilities; special terms at local nursery schools, fitness centers, businesses and cultural activities; and a company restaurant featuring healthy options and locally produced foods.
